Activity description :

Housed in a handsome 16th-century town house, between courtyard and garden, you'll find the Musée Cognacq-Jay in the heart of the Marais district. In the atmosphere of a Parisian residence from the Age of Enlightenment, the museum houses an exceptional collection of 18th-century works of art: paintings by Boucher, Chardin and Fragonard, drawings by Watteau, sculptures, stamped furniture and precious objects (jewelry, snuffboxes, Saxon porcelain, etc.)...).

Tour advantages :

  • Discover the collections of Ernest Cognacq and his wife Louise Jay, founders of La Samaritaine department store.
  • Enjoy a program of exhibitions dedicated to a better understanding of French art and society in the 18th century.
